Bengals to beat Titans
The Cincinnati Bengals really impressed last week and go up against the Tennessee Titans on Saturday night in the first game of the playoffs.
With the Titans looking like being the weakest top seed in a while, Derrick Henry not yet fit, and Joe Burrow’s ability to beat any defensive unit, we think the Bengals can shock the Titans here.
The Titans have had an additional week to get Derrick Henry back to fitness, and he will play on Saturday, though it is unclear what they will get from him.
Having said that, their defensive group seems to have the most troubles ahead. Joe Burrow was once again excellent last week, and with plenty of weapons to throw at, he is more than capable of having another big day.
If the game becomes a tight, low scoring affair, the Titans have a chance. However, we think the game will turn into a bit of a shootout, and if it does, the underdogs have a great chance here, so it’s the Bengals for us to cause an upset in game one.
Packers -7 handicap line
Aaron Rodgers and the Green Bay Packers arrive as Super Bowl favourites, and to be fair to them, they completely deserve it. The Packers have been strong, and it is their good defensive play that has been the real key to their success.
Yes, Rodgers is a superstar, as is main target Devante Adams, but they have far less to do now that they have done over the past couple of years, because the defence is playing much better.
The 49ers shocked the Cowboys last weekend, but picked up a couple of injuries along the way, and face a defensive unit playing better here.
With that, we fancy the Packers to not only win, but to win this one fairly comfortably.
